简体中文简体中文
EnglishEnglish
简体中文简体中文

安卓源码同步:深度解析与实操指南 文章

2024-12-31 23:13:06

随着智能手机的普及,Android系统已经成为全球最受欢迎的移动操作系统之一。Android系统源码的开放性使得广大开发者能够自由地对其进行修改和定制。然而,对于开发者来说,如何高效地进行安卓源码同步,成为了一个亟待解决的问题。本文将深入解析安卓源码同步的原理,并给出详细的实操指南,帮助开发者轻松掌握这一技能。

一、安卓源码同步原理

1.Git版本控制

安卓源码的同步是基于Git版本控制系统实现的。Git是一款开源的分布式版本控制系统,广泛应用于开源项目的协作开发。在安卓源码同步过程中,Git扮演着至关重要的角色。

2.克隆仓库

首先,开发者需要从安卓源码的官方仓库克隆一份副本到本地。这个过程称为克隆仓库,可以使用Git命令“git clone”实现。

3.拉取最新代码

在本地仓库中,开发者需要定期拉取官方仓库的最新代码,以保持本地代码与官方代码的一致性。这个过程称为拉取代码,可以使用Git命令“git pull”实现。

4.推送本地代码

当开发者修改了本地代码后,需要将修改后的代码推送回官方仓库。这个过程称为推送代码,可以使用Git命令“git push”实现。

二、安卓源码同步实操指南

1.克隆官方仓库

首先,在本地创建一个文件夹,用于存放安卓源码。然后,打开终端,进入该文件夹,执行以下命令:

bash git clone https://android.googlesource.com/platform/manifest .

等待克隆过程完成后,本地文件夹中将包含安卓源码的完整副本。

2.拉取最新代码

为了确保本地代码与官方代码的一致性,需要定期拉取最新代码。在终端中,进入安卓源码文件夹,执行以下命令:

bash git pull

3.推送本地代码

当开发者修改了本地代码后,需要将修改后的代码推送回官方仓库。在终端中,进入安卓源码文件夹,执行以下命令:

bash git push

4.解决冲突

在推送代码过程中,可能会遇到代码冲突的情况。这时,开发者需要手动解决冲突,然后再推送代码。解决冲突的方法如下:

(1)查看冲突文件:使用Git命令“git status”查看冲突文件。

(2)手动解决冲突:打开冲突文件,手动解决冲突。

(3)标记解决冲突:在解决完冲突后,使用Git命令“git add”标记解决冲突。

(4)推送代码:再次执行“git push”命令,推送解决冲突后的代码。

三、总结

安卓源码同步是Android开发者必备的技能。本文详细解析了安卓源码同步的原理,并给出了实操指南。开发者只需按照本文所述步骤,即可轻松完成安卓源码的同步。希望本文能对广大开发者有所帮助。